Job Description

As an athletic trainer, you will assess artist-athletes for injuries and develop rehabilitation plans. Responsibilities include the creation of sport-specific injury-prevention programming and the prompt communication of artist-athletes’ limitations to coaching staff. You will also accurately record all artist-athlete visits and treatments

Minimum qualifications: 

  • Master’s degree in athletic training

Certificates, licenses, and registrations:

  • National athletic training association board official certification (ATA BOC) certification
  • Georgia licensure

Travel required:

  • 10–20%
